In the journey of love, couples often find themselves navigating the delicate balance between self-care and therapy. While individual well-being is importante for a thriving relationship, the integration of professional guidance can provide invaluable insights and support. This article explores effective strategies for couples to harmonize their personal self-care practices with therapeutic interventions, ensuring that both partners nurture their emotional health while fostering a deeper connection with one another. Discover how prioritizing both aspects can lead to a stronger, more resilient partnership.

  • Prioritize Individual Needs: Each partner should identify their own self-care needs and communicate them openly to ensure both individuals feel supported.
  • Schedule Regular Check-Ins: Establish routine discussions about each partner’s emotional and mental well-being to maintain a balance between personal care and relationship support.
  • Integrate Self-Care Practices: Encourage activities that couples can do together, such as exercise, mindfulness, or hobbies, to foster connection while promoting individual well-being.
  • Set Boundaries Around Therapy: Define the role of therapy in the relationship, ensuring it complements rather than overwhelms self-care practices.
  • Foster Mutual Support: Cultivate an environment where both partners actively support each other’s self-care efforts, recognizing that individual growth benefits the relationship as a whole.

Can couples therapy repair a relationship?

Every relationship faces challenges, and even the strongest bonds can be tested by various issues. When love is present but problems persist, seeking professional guidance through couples therapy can be a transformative step. Therapists provide a neutral space for partners to explore their feelings, facilitating open communication and understanding that might otherwise be difficult to achieve alone.

Couples therapy is not a magic solution, but it equips partners with the tools to navigate their differences more effectively. By addressing underlying issues and fostering healthier communication patterns, many couples find renewed connection and a deeper appreciation for each other. With commitment and effort, therapy can help restore harmony and strengthen the relationship, allowing love to flourish once again.

What are some ways to assist a partner with their self-care?

Supporting a partner in their self-care journey begins with empathy. By putting yourself in their shoes, you can better understand their feelings and struggles. This perspective allows you to respond with sensitivity, ensuring that they feel seen and validated in their experiences. When your partner knows that you genuinely care, it strengthens the bond between you and creates a nurturing environment.

Validation is key when helping your partner prioritize their well-being. Encourage open conversations about their feelings and challenges, and actively listen without judgment. By acknowledging their emotions, you reinforce their importance and demonstrate that their well-being matters to you. This practice fosters trust and encourages them to share more openly, making it easier for you to offer the support they need.

Lastly, offer consistent support and encouragement as your partner navigates their self-care routine. Celebrate their small victories and remind them of the importance of taking time for themselves. Whether it’s suggesting activities they enjoy or simply being there to lend a listening ear, your steadfast presence can make a significant difference. Together, you can cultivate a healthier lifestyle that prioritizes both partners’ emotional and mental well-being.

Finding Equilibrium: The Role of Therapy in Relationship Health

In the intricate dance of relationships, achieving balance often feels like an elusive goal. Therapy serves as a guiding light, offering couples the tools to navigate their emotional landscapes. By fostering open communication and understanding, therapists help partners identify underlying issues that may disrupt harmony, ultimately paving the way for healthier interactions and deeper connections.

Through structured sessions, couples learn to articulate their needs and feelings without fear of judgment. This safe space encourages vulnerability, enabling partners to confront challenges together rather than allowing them to fester. The therapeutic process cultivates empathy, teaching individuals to appreciate each other’s perspectives and fostering a sense of teamwork that is essential for a thriving relationship.

Moreover, therapy empowers couples to develop practical strategies for conflict resolution and emotional regulation. By equipping partners with coping mechanisms and conflict management skills, therapy transforms potential flashpoints into opportunities for growth. As couples learn to navigate their differences with grace, they not only strengthen their bond but also create a resilient foundation for enduring love and mutual respect.
